Introduction to Coding Theory av Ron Roth - recensioner

3328

CONVOLUTIONAL CODE - Dissertations.se

Reed-Solomon code and Convolutional codes [9]. The Viterbi algorithm is a method for decoding convolutional codes. It has been counted as one of good decoding LDPC codes are block codes with a sparse parity check matrix. Such sparsity allows for low complexity decoding using the iterative Belief Propagation algorithm [8], also called Sum-Product Algorithm (SPA), and when designed with a specific structure, low-complexity encoding can also be performed. A fairly recent type of codes, called polar 2012-09-22 Convolutional codes of any rate and any constraint length give rise to a sequence of quasi-cyclic codes. Conversely, any quasi-cyclic code may be convolutionally encoded. Among the quasi-cyclic codes are the quadratic residue codes, Reed–Solomon codes and optimal BCH codes.

Convolutional codes vs block codes

  1. Sad series on netflix
  2. Borgarskola malmo
  3. Adenoid hos barn
  4. Jan sorensen club brugge
  5. Snabbmat sverige
  6. Skjutning bromma gymnasium flashback
  7. Previa drogtest tid

The arbitrary block length of convolutional codes can also be contrasted to classic block codes, which generally have fixed block lengths that are determined by algebraic properties. The code rate of a convolutional code is commonly modified via symbol puncturing. Introduction to convolutional codes We now introduce binary linear convolutional codes, which like binary linear block codes are useful in the power-limited (low-SNR, low-ρ) regime. In this chapter we will concentrate on rate-1/n binary linear time-invariant convolutional codes, which are the simplest to understand Fig. 1.

HAROON - Uppsatser.se

It is shown that the convolutional codes designed for space applications and sequential decoding over 40 years ago are very good codes, comparable to the best codes known today. In this video, i have explained Convolutional Codes basics, designing & Parameters by following outlines:0. Convolutional Codes 1.

Convolutional codes vs block codes

Decoding of Block and Convolutional Codes in Rank - Amazon.se

Convolutionally encoded block codes typically employ termination. The arbitrary block length of convolutional codes can also be contrasted to classic block codes, which generally have fixed block lengths that are determined by algebraic properties. The code rate of a convolutional code is commonly modified via symbol puncturing.

Convolutional codes vs block codes

Where as the system which uses the convolutionla codes produces n coded bits from k data bits and the codeword need not contain unaltered k data bits. 2019-12-17 Abstract: The performance of short block length low-density parity-check (LDPC) codes (both binary and nonbinary) and convolutional codes is compared under the constraint of tight structural delay constraints. Additionally, we use fundamental bounds on block codes and low rate turbo codes to evaluate our results in a broader context. It turns out that-depending on the code rate and given delay Both convolution and linear block codes can be used for error correction. The main benefits I gathered from using convolutional codes is that, it's easy to implement and does better (than linear codes) in cases where you have higher error probability rates and … Relation between block and convolutional codes •A Convolutional code maps information blocks of length k to code blocks of length n. This linear mapping contains memory, because the code block depends on m previous information blocks. •In this sense, block codes are a special case of convolutional codes, i.e., convolutional codes without memory.
Instagram peter mayle

Convolutional codes vs block codes

DIFFERENCE BETWEEN BLOCKCODE AND CONVOLUTION CODE The difference between block codes andconvolution codes is the encoding principle. In the block codes, the information bits arefollowed by the parity bits. In convolutioncodes the information bits arespread along the sequence 3. some block codes such as BCH and Reed-Solomon codes and convolutional codes which will be discussed in this paper.

Fundamentals of a Convolutional code encoder, it's state diagram and state table. Refer to http://book.janaksodha.com for samples of the book + video lecture CONVOLUTIONAL CODES IN VSS Simulation of Convolutional Codes in VSS 4 Visual System Simulator Figure 2. Convolutional Encoder for k = 7, R = 1/2 Convolutional Code Note that the terminology concerning convolutional codes is not uniform in the field.
Handelsbanken iban number

Convolutional codes vs block codes bredlast skyltar
forutsigbar engelsk
sinnessjukhus sverige
brev mallar
bättre mat i fängelse än i skolan
skatteverket student flytt

Single-word speech recognition with Convolutional - CORE

The Viterbi algorithm is a method for decoding convolutional codes. It has been counted as one of good decoding Convolutional codes of any rate and any constraint length give rise to a sequence of quasi-cyclic codes.


Flyg kartor
service 5 letter word

PDF Techno-economic analysis of IEEE 802.16a-based

Indeed, our general strategy for proving converses is to show that, if convolutional codes were any better, then block codes derived from them would be better than what we A Decoding Algorithm for Some Convolutional Codes Constructed from Block Codes Two constructions of unit-memory binary convolutional codes from linear block codes over the finite semi-local ring F2r +vF2r , where v2 = v, are presented. In both cases, if the linear block code is systematic, then the resulting convolutional encoder is systematic, minimal, basic and non-catastrophic. The block codes have to have long block lengths (e.g., Reed-Solomon code used in CD drives has N 2048), because they are memoryless and their performance improves with block length. II. CONVOLUTIONAL CODES A. Properties of convolutional codes [1] The convolutional code is linear: any linear combination of code bit sequences is For example, the trellis code block can perform convolutional coding using a rate 6/7 code.